The ASR-902= is a fixed-configuration aggregation router chassis in Cisco’s ASR 900 Series, optimized for metro Ethernet and business edge deployments. It supports 8x1G/10G SFP+ ports and 4x10G XFP slots, with 40 Gbps throughput for MPLS/VPLS-enabled networks.
Engineered for LTE/5G fronthaul aggregation, it provides sub-5ms latency for CPRI/eCPRI traffic between distributed radio units and centralized baseband controllers.
Supports SD-WAN overlay integration via Cisco IOS XE 17.9+, enabling zero-touch provisioning for branch offices with dual ISP failover capabilities.
